For many vehicle owners, the on board diagnostic (OBD) system is a crucial tool in keeping their vehicle running smoothly. This system is responsible for monitoring the performance of the vehicle's engine and other key components, alerting the driver to any potential issues that may arise. In recent years, advancements in technology have led to the development of more proficient and automatic OBD systems that make maintenance and troubleshooting easier than ever before.
One major improvement in OBD systems is the move towards automatic monitoring and reporting of vehicle data. In traditional OBD systems, the driver would have to manually connect a diagnostic tool to the vehicle's OBD port in order to check for any error codes or issues. However, newer systems are able to automatically monitor the vehicle's performance in real-time and alert the driver to any problems that arise. This means that drivers no longer have to wait until a warning light appears on the dashboard to know that something is wrong, saving them time and potentially costly repairs.
Another key advancement in OBD technology is the increased proficiency of these systems. Modern OBD systems are able to not only detect issues with the engine, but also with other components of the vehicle such as the transmission, brakes, and even the air conditioning system. This comprehensive monitoring allows drivers to address issues before they become major problems, preventing breakdowns and costly repairs down the line.
Additionally, many modern OBD systems also have the ability to provide detailed diagnostic information about the vehicle's performance. This can include data on fuel efficiency, tire pressure, and even driver behavior such as acceleration and braking patterns. With this wealth of information at their fingertips, drivers can make more informed decisions about their vehicle maintenance and driving habits, ultimately extending the life of their vehicle and improving overall performance.
Overall, the advancements in proficient and automatic OBD systems have revolutionized the way vehicle owners can monitor and maintain their vehicles. With real-time monitoring, comprehensive diagnostics, and detailed performance data, drivers can stay ahead of potential issues and keep their vehicles running smoothly for years to come. As technology continues to improve, we can expect even more innovative features to be integrated into OBD systems, making vehicle maintenance easier and more efficient than ever before.
